summ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Richard Yao <ryao@gentoo.org>2013-08-24 00:01:50 +0000
committerRichard Yao <ryao@gentoo.org>2013-08-24 00:01:50 +0000
commit6e188693400426a08d5cae43154294f3163c759f (patch)
treef70f1e067900c91db8802604fe8ad6825bb4178d /sys-fs/zfs
parentno tests for now, they don't work (diff)
downloadgentoo-2-6e188693400426a08d5cae43154294f3163c759f.tar.gz
gentoo-2-6e188693400426a08d5cae43154294f3163c759f.tar.bz2
gentoo-2-6e188693400426a08d5cae43154294f3163c759f.zip
Sync zfs-0.6.2 and zfs-9999 ebuilds
(Portage version: 2.2.0/cvs/Linux x86_64, signed Manifest commit with key 0xBEE84C64)
Diffstat (limited to 'sys-fs/zfs')
-rw-r--r--sys-fs/zfs/ChangeLog5
-rw-r--r--sys-fs/zfs/zfs-0.6.2.ebuild7
-rw-r--r--sys-fs/zfs/zfs-9999.ebuild19
3 files changed, 11 insertions, 20 deletions
diff --git a/sys-fs/zfs/ChangeLog b/sys-fs/zfs/ChangeLog
index 9977f7ed665e..3f6691ae66ec 100644
--- a/sys-fs/zfs/ChangeLog
+++ b/sys-fs/zfs/ChangeLog
@@ -1,6 +1,9 @@
# ChangeLog for sys-fs/zfs
#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/sys-fs/zfs/ChangeLog,v 1.69 2013/08/23 23:19:58 ryao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-fs/zfs/ChangeLog,v 1.70 2013/08/24 00:01:50 ryao Exp $
+
+ 24 Aug 2013; Richard Yao <ryao@gentoo.org> zfs-0.6.2.ebuild, zfs-9999.ebuild:
+ Sync zfs-0.6.2 and zfs-9999 ebuilds
*zfs-0.6.2 (23 Aug 2013)
diff --git a/sys-fs/zfs/zfs-0.6.2.ebuild b/sys-fs/zfs/zfs-0.6.2.ebuild
index ad351da3c616..da623d17e0e7 100644
--- a/sys-fs/zfs/zfs-0.6.2.ebuild
+++ b/sys-fs/zfs/zfs-0.6.2.ebuild
@@ -1,8 +1,11 @@
# Copyright 1999-2013 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sys-fs/zfs/zfs-0.6.2.ebuild,v 1.1 2013/08/23 23:19:58 ryao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-fs/zfs/zfs-0.6.2.ebuild,v 1.2 2013/08/24 00:01:50 ryao Exp $
-EAPI="4"
+EAPI="5"
+PYTHON_COMPAT=( python{2_5,2_6,2_7} )
+
+inherit python-single-r1
AT_M4DIR="config"
AUTOTOOLS_AUTORECONF="1"
diff --git a/sys-fs/zfs/zfs-9999.ebuild b/sys-fs/zfs/zfs-9999.ebuild
index 958855de5461..55a2dd57488e 100644
--- a/sys-fs/zfs/zfs-9999.ebuild
+++ b/sys-fs/zfs/zfs-9999.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2013 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/sys-fs/zfs/zfs-9999.ebuild,v 1.46 2013/07/14 12:16:09 ryao Exp $
+# $Header: /var/cvsroot/gentoo-x86/sys-fs/zfs/zfs-9999.ebuild,v 1.47 2013/08/24 00:01:50 ryao Exp $
EAPI="5"
PYTHON_COMPAT=( python{2_5,2_6,2_7} )
@@ -22,7 +22,7 @@ else
KEYWORDS="~amd64"
fi
-inherit bash-completion-r1 flag-o-matic toolchain-funcs autotools-utils udev
+inherit bash-completion-r1 flag-o-matic toolchain-funcs autotools-utils udev systemd
DESCRIPTION="Userland utilities for ZFS Linux kernel module"
HOMEPAGE="http://zfsonlinux.org/"
@@ -68,21 +68,6 @@ pkg_setup() {
}
src_prepare() {
- if [ ${PV} != "9999" ]
- then
- # Fix OpenRC dependencies
- epatch "${FILESDIR}/${P}-gentoo-openrc-dependencies.patch"
-
- # Make zvol initialization asynchronous
- epatch "${FILESDIR}/${P}-fix-zvol-initialization-r1.patch"
-
- # Use MAXPATHLEN to silence GCC 4.8 warning
- epatch "${FILESDIR}/${P}-fix-gcc-4.8-warning.patch"
-
- # Avoid zdb abort
- epatch "${FILESDIR}/${P}-avoid-zdb-abort.patch"
- fi
-
# Update paths
sed -e "s|/sbin/lsmod|/bin/lsmod|" \
-e "s|/usr/bin/scsi-rescan|/usr/sbin/rescan-scsi-bus|" \